St Peter's Church is a stunningly beautiful Grade 1 Listed John Soane building standing at the heart of one of London's most vibrant and yet deprived communities.
St Peter's is home to a beautifully vibrant and diverse congregation, and home to Saint Louie Cafe & Bakery, Mental Fight Club, Trampoline CIC and many groups, charities and individuals who enjoy the building for meetings, groups, classes, concerts and more!
Of course, above all St Peter's is a church with wide open doors, where hundreds of people of every background come each year to find, peace, prayer, joy, community and ways to be strengthened in serving our local community and beyond! The building itself desperately needs restoring to its full beauty given to us all by Sir John Soane's amazing vision and architecture, opening up to full accessibility to us all today, and a full upgrade to more sustainable energy systems. At the same time this is an amazing opportunity to make St Peter's Church a fantastic visitor centre and place for our heritage in Walworth today and over the last 200 years!
